Arthshila X Khoj Artist Residency 2023

The Arthshila X Khoj Artist Residency is a search for exceptionally talented artists working in Ceramics, Textile, Sculpture and Printmaking. We are looking for creative practitioners who have developed their artistic voice and have something to say.

We’re delighted to announce the selected participants for the Arthshila X Khoj Artist Residency 2023;

Abhijit Sarmah

Deena Pindoria

Jit Natta

Moumita Basak

Purvi Sharma

Saroj Kumar Badatya

Special thanks to the jury Anita Dube, Arunkumar HG, Martand Khosla and Shailesh BR, and Abeer Gupta, who represented Arthshila, for reviewing the long list of applications provided by the Khoj curatorial team, and selecting the Arthshila X Khoj  Artist Residency 2023 artists-in-residence.

The residency is a fully-funded, on-site artist residency and will take place from 18 February – 23 March 2024 at Parivartan in Siwan, Bihar. Parivartan is an integrated rural community development initiative by the Takshila Educational Society.

This year, we’re happy to have Manvi Bajaj as the on-ground coordinator for the residency.

The Arthshila X Khoj Artist Residency incubates exceptionally talented creative practitioners working in ceramics, textile, sculpture and printmaking.

Eligibility

  • This opportunity is for Indian nationals only
  • Early to mid-career artists with a substantive studio practice
  • Self-taught artists with a minimum of 3 years of experience

Application Requirements for Artists-in-Residence

  • Resume / CV
  • Up to 10 images of previous works with a short concept note or explanatory text accompanying it (preferably as a small sized .pdf format) Please note – Videos to be sent as links only (with viewing permission)
  • Details of 2 referees (Name, Relationship to the Applicant, Email, Phone Number) who may be senior artists or any other creative practitioners who have been following your work intimately
  • A brief statement describing how this opportunity will help your practice. This could be either a pdf file (400 words max.) / audio file / video file in Hindi or English

Application submission deadline – Sunday, 15th October, 2023
